Performance of Electrically Addressed Spatial Light Modulators

Published

Author(s)

Patrick Grother, M L. Hsieh, Craig I. Watson

Abstract

We address two important performance limitations of commonly available spatial light modulations. First we present a method for the determination of modulation transfer function and amplitude modulation from CCD captures of imaged gratings. Second, we describe a new method for estimating spatial non-uniformities and optical non-flatness of an entire LC panel.
